Real estate companies around the world are eyeing one area right now: data centers, according to Citi.
Citi noted the push toward data centers is being driven by major themes such as artificial intelligence and nearshoring.
More industrial companies are looking to convert warehouses into data centers, Citi noted.
Stocks to benefit The bank named three "direct beneficiaries" of rising data center demand: U.S.- listed real estate investment trust Digital Realty Trust , data center firm Equinix and Australia-listed NextDC .
